NRDZCOM

NRDZ Community Open Meeting (NRDZCOM) occurs two times a year with one meeting in-person and the other meeting is virtual.

NRDZCOM6 was held virtually on May 6-7, 2025.

NRDZCOM5 was held virtually on December 10-11, 2024.
MITRE presented an overview of the NRDZ Phase 2 SPARKIE EEL project.
